This week we dropped by Mr. Gifford’s art class at the Junior High to check out the Trash Titans project, a hands-on lesson back by popular demand this quarter! Students designed and constructed a large-scale sculpture, inspired by artist Thomas Dambo, using a minimum of three categories of upcycled materials brought in by students and staff.
They also developed a narrative that establishes the Titan’s purpose as a protector or promoter of an environmental or community cause. The sculptures will soon be displayed in the school’s courtyard and all the materials will be recycled afterwards. Fun idea and great work, junior high art students!

Big shoutout to Joe Morse and Julie Oosterink for being named the January Winning Wildcats at Jenison High School! Joe was nominated because he stopped and picked up two students who went in the ditch on the way to school so that they wouldn’t be late. He also works hard to keep the parking lots and building up to date on all things maintenance.
Julie was nominated because she does an incredible job of connecting with and inspiring her students. She consistently challenges, encourages, affirms, and supports her students while going above and beyond teaching.
Thank you for all you do, Joe and Julie!

Congratulations to the Jenison Junior High students named to the All-State Middle School Honor bands, orchestras, and choirs! The 21st annual Michigan Music Conference kicked off today in Grand Rapids and our students were there practicing with talented students from all over Michigan. Eighth Grade Clarinet player David Mills, 8th Grade Percussionist Jack Rutledge, and 7th Grade French Horn player Lydia Gembis worked with William Owens, a nationally-renowned composer and music educator.
Meanwhile upstairs, Junior High Choir Director Kyle Cain is directing a boys state honors choir and was joined by our 8th grader Greg Arebelo. Devin Healy-Courtright also received a 7th Grade Honorable Mention for Bassoon. Way to go, junior high music students and stay tuned for those recognized at the high school level!
